I think I already posted this in another topic, but I think an Adsense ad at the bottom of the message thread is a pretty good idea. People always read the most recent message and then they're ready for something else. It's also a good spot because it's below the fold where other advertisers don't want to be (their loss).

Numberwise though, my ads seem to perform about the same regardless of where they are. I was doing well with left-column ads, but do just as well now after deleting those. Google serves better ads now to my other spots, and I think my users are more interested in clicking on a great ad than a well-placed one.
